How much do part time car dealership jobs pay per hour?
As of Aug 13,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time car dealership in Florida is $13.90,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$8.99 and $13.12 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.
To thrive as a part-time car dealership sales associate, you generally need a high school diploma, a basic understanding of automotive products, and strong sales or customer service experience. Familiarity with dealership management systems (DMS), CRM software, and point-of-sale technology is often required. Outstanding interpersonal communication, active listening, and negotiation skills help build trust and rapport with customers. These abilities are crucial for meeting sales targets, delivering excellent customer experiences, and contributing to the dealership's success.
Part-time car dealership jobs are positions within car dealerships that require fewer hours than a typical full-time role, often involving shifts during evenings or weekends. Common part-time roles include sales associates, receptionists, lot attendants, and service assistants. These jobs usually involve assisting customers, managing inventory, preparing vehicles for display, or helping with administrative tasks. They are ideal for students, individuals seeking flexible schedules, or those looking for supplemental income. Part-time employees at car dealerships may also receive training and have opportunities for advancement.
Getting hired at a part-time car dealership can vary depending on the dealership's needs and your experience. Entry-level positions often have less strict requirements, but having sales skills, customer service experience, or a valid driver's license can improve your chances. The hiring process typically involves an interview and background check, and availability during weekends or evenings is often preferred.
Part-time employees at a car dealership often assist with a variety of tasks depending on the dealership's needs. Common responsibilities include greeting customers, answering phones, assisting the sales team with administrative duties, and maintaining the appearance of the showroom or lot. You may also help with inventory management or support marketing events. The work environment is usually fast-paced and customer-focused, offering valuable experience in sales, customer service, and teamwork.
